Output d2734f6b0ff40369c97390b213ad19871e499d594adff249666f4b3b31c8a31e:7

value
1083244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d77084029155ec3fcf1b43baf205de8cc4e463 OP_EQUAL
address
3HMdZM4LA8kmTnDCoKphg2ZU4ixnokb9ZX
transaction
d2734f6b0ff40369c97390b213ad19871e499d594adff249666f4b3b31c8a31e
spent
true